What are some of the best chemistry romance novels?
One of the best is 'Pride and Prejudice' by Jane Austen. The relationship between Elizabeth and Mr. Darcy is full of chemistry. Their initial misunderstandings and gradual realization of their true feelings for each other create a captivating dynamic.

What makes a chemistry romance novel interesting?
The development of the relationship. In a chemistry romance novel, seeing how the characters' feelings for each other change and grow over time is fascinating. It's like watching a chemical reaction unfold. For example, in 'Me Before You', Louisa and Will start off as two very different people brought together by circumstances. As they spend time together, their relationship evolves in unexpected ways.

Are there any good chemistry romance novels to recommend?
Yes, 'The Fault in Our Stars' can be considered a chemistry - in a more metaphorical sense - romance novel. Hazel and Gus, the two main characters, have a deep connection that is almost like a chemical reaction. Their shared experiences, love for literature, and their battle with cancer bring them together in a way that is both tragic and beautiful. Their relationship is full of passion and understanding, which are important elements in a great romance novel.

Best Chemistry Romance Urban Fantasy Novels: Recommendations
One great urban fantasy novel with excellent chemistry and romance is 'A Discovery of Witches' by Deborah Harkness. It combines the world of witches, vampires, and demons with a slow - burning romance between the two main characters. The chemistry between them is palpable as they navigate the dangerous world of magic and ancient secrets.

What makes 'perfect chemistry' in ya romance novels?
Well, in YA romance novels, the perfect chemistry is often about the emotional connection. The way the characters understand each other's deepest fears and desires without even having to say much. It's like they have this unspoken language. And of course, physical attraction can also be part of it, but it's usually more about the glances, the accidental touches that send shivers down their spines.
